Tremendous earnings even on the fourteenth day
Dhurandhar 2: The Revenge continues to dominate the box office—the film that made waves across the world is also doing well in India. ‘Dhurandhar 2’ a storm in foreign countries too
The success of Dhurandhar 2: The Revenge is not limited to India only, but the film is earning tremendously in foreign countries too. It broke the record of its first part within a few days and now its total business has crossed Rs 1400 crore. The special thing is that apart from the weekend, there has been no impact on the film’s earnings – it is touching new figures every day. According to reports, the film has collected around Rs 1466 crore worldwide in 14 days.
The first part itself had created history
The first part of Dhurandhar created a stir from India to the international market and did a huge business of around Rs 1,307 crore worldwide. The film’s gross collection in India stood at Rs 1,005.85 crore, while the nett reached around Rs 840 crore, making it one of the highest-grossing films in Hindi with earnings of Rs 894.49 crore. The film received tremendous love overseas too—earning around Rs 299.5 crore in overseas, which included more than Rs 193.06 crore from the US and Canada alone, surpassing the record of Baahubali 2: The Conclusion.
There is tremendous suspense in the story of Dhurandhar 2.
In Dhurandhar 2: The Revenge, the story begins from where the first film ended, but this time the threat is even bigger. Jaskirat Singh Rangi takes a new identity ‘Hamza’ and enters into the midst of the enemies and sets out to complete a secret mission. Its objective is to eliminate those people hiding in Liari, who are hatching a big conspiracy against India. As the mission progresses, so do the difficulties and dangers. Along with Ranveer Singh, Sanjay Dutt, Arjun Rampal, R Madhavan, Rakesh Bedi and Sara Arjun are seen playing important roles in the film.
